peck makes a good point that many Virginia blends improve immensely with aging, so it's smart to avail yourself of the recommendations, but plan to cellar them for as long as you can stand it, to get the optimal experience. Stokkebye, C&D, Peterson, and many others have respectable offerings, as do many other brands. Give 'em a chance and some time, and you may fall in love again.
